MENIFEE — The wreck a drunken driver caused has now claimed the a woman’s life, according to police.
The crash happened slightly after 3 p.m. Tuesday at Berea and Newport roads, according to the Menifee Police Department.
A 41-year-old woman, who was critically injured in the crash, died from those injuries Thursday, according to published reports. Her name has yet-to-be released.
Gabriel Derian, 41, of Menifee, remains in the hospital with serious injuries. He is expected to survive to face charges of gross vehicular manslaughter, driving while intoxicated and DUI resulting in great bodily injury.
Derian drove a Ford SUV westbound on Newport Road, ran a red traffic signal, and broadsided a BMW SUV. The woman killed was driving the BMW south on Berea Road. The crash caused her to hit a Chrysler sedan, whose driver was going to make an eastbound turn onto Newport Road from Berea Road.
A 55-year-old Menifee woman was driving the Chrysler. She was treated and released from the hospital.
